Transaction 236833e516313bccc3d454bf1c76636e4b6b487014e824b7369b08c61cca3650
1 Input
1 Output
-
236833e516313bccc3d454bf1c76636e4b6b487014e824b7369b08c61cca3650:0
- value
- 31474
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 257821f7f291819e759a390ca6b28539856aae90 OP_EQUAL
- address
- 3578qcAVbbhjskrE2naLRSiiULVZiEXKQe